Question:

A factory requires 42 machines to produce a given number of articles in 56 days. How many machines would be required to produce the same number of articles in 48 days?

Solution:

Let x be the number of machines required to produce same number of articles in 48.

Then, we have:

No. of machines 42 x
No. of days 56 48

Clearly, less number of days will require more number of machines.

So, it is a case of inverse proportion.

Now, $42 \times 56=x \times 48$

$\Rightarrow x=\frac{42 \times 56}{48}$

$\Rightarrow x=49$

Therefore, 49 machines would be required to produce the same number of articles in 48 days.
